Bank Uganda Limited is a subsidiary of Stanbic Africa Holdings Limited which is
in turn owned by Standard Bank Group Limited (“the Group”), Africa’s leading
banking and financial services group. The Standard Bank Group is the leading
banking group focused on emerging markets. It is the largest African banking
group ranked by assets and earnings. Stanbic Bank Uganda Limited is the largest
bank in Uganda by assets and market capitalization. It offers a full range of
banking services through two business units; Personal and Business Banking
(PBB), and Corporate and Investment Banking (CIB).
